We can has [livejournal.com profile] spn_j2_bigbang again now!

The second fic that I signed up to do art for, Phoenix is now up. Written by [livejournal.com profile] parenthetical and [livejournal.com profile] zooey_glass04, it's a gen case file with a terrific hook:

"Bobby's got a case for us in Arizona.... House fire... started in the nursery."

Toss in a six-month old barely saved from the fire, a traumatized older brother, a whiff of demonic forces, and you've got a mystery that Sam and Dean can't turn away from.

So check out the art and then go read the story.
